Why Choose Private Mental Health Diagnosis?
There are a number of reasons individuals might pick a private mental health diagnosis over public services:

Reduced Wait Times: The NHS often faces long waiting lists for initial assessments and follow-up visits. On the other hand, private practitioners normally can accommodate clients quicker.

Personalized Care: Private centers and therapists frequently offer customized services that can be more adaptable to a patient's particular needs and situations.

More Comprehensive Access to Specialist Providers: Patients can select from a broader variety of professionals, consisting of psychologists, psychiatrists, and therapists that might not be readily available through the NHS.

Privacy and Anonymity: Some people prefer the personal privacy afforded by private services, lowering the stigma typically associated with mental health concerns.

Versatile Appointment Times: Private care often supplies more flexible scheduling, accommodating clients' hectic lives.

Securing a [private psychiatrist](http://120.211.66.170:8418/uk-private-psychiatrist02589898) mental health diagnosis usually follows a number of simple steps:

Initial Consultation: In this session, a client satisfies a mental health specialist to discuss their concerns. This see frequently includes a comprehensive history-taking and might involve basic evaluations.

Assessment and Testing: Depending on the preliminary assessment, specialists might suggest cognitive and mental testing. This aids in understanding the client's thoughts, sensations, and behaviors.

Diagnosis: Following the evaluations, the clinician will offer a diagnosis based upon the findings. They might describe standardized requirements such as the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M-5) or the International Classification of Diseases (ICD-10).

Treatment Plan: After diagnosis, a customized treatment plan may be created. This typically includes treatment options, medication management, or way of life modifications.

Follow-up Appointments: Regular follow-ups help keep an eye on development and adapt treatments as essential.

3. Can I get a diagnosis without a referral?
Yes, individuals can straight approach private mental health experts without needing a referral from a GP.
4. The length of time does a diagnosis take?
The period can differ based on the complexity of the case however generally takes a couple of in-depth sessions.
5. What should I prepare for my first consultation?
It's useful to prepare a list detailing your signs, emotion, case history, and any medications you are currently taking.
